Thomas BrewDeputy Editor for DistributionMSNBC.comtbrew@journalists.orgThomas left newspapers for online news in 1995. He worked at MSN News for nearly a year before the 1996 launch of msnbc.com. Earlier, he spent 20 years at newspapers, the last 12 of them at the San Jose Mercury News, the first U.S. daily to publish online. In his youth, Thomas worked as a reporter and editor at three Florida newspapers. He has a master's degree from the University of Florida and has taught at Santa Clara and Stanford universities. He and his wife, Dawn, live with their two boys in Sammamish, Wash.
